Assistant Coach, High School Cross Country
On-site · Westminster, Colorado, United States
Job Summary
Responsible for providing a safe and secure school environment for students on school grounds, including patrolling the field, monitoring student behavior, and enforcing school, district, and CHSAA policies; intervene in physical encounters and monitor visitors; assist administrators and public officials with emergencies or investigations; communicate disciplinary processes and outcomes to parents; maintain high visibility in common areas and support a positive learning environment. Must have high school diploma or equivalent, coaching knowledge, ability to work with large groups of students, and hold required certifications including CHSAA, CPR/First Aid/AED, and background clearance. Stipend details apply to the season and eligibility requires adherence to CHSAA and district policies. Additional responsibilities include reporting and documentation related to incidents, collaboration with athletic leadership, and adherence to confidentiality and safety standards.
Required Qualifications
- High school diploma or equivalent
- Knowledge and experience with coaching
- Criminal background check required for hire
- Current CPR, First Aid and AED certifications
- 1 year registered CHSAA or PERM Coach certification
- Current CHSAA certifications required
